The volume of 1 cm thick 21 cm long pipe is 1650 cmº. Find its inner and outer radii.​

GIVEN :-

  • Volume of 1cm thick 21cm long pipe is 1650cm³.

TO FIND :-

  • Inner radii(r) and Outer radii(R).

TO KNOW :-

★ Volume of Cylinder = πr²h

SOLUTION :-

Let the inner radii be 'r' .

Outer radii is 1cm greater than inner radii .

Outer radii is 'r+1'.

Volume of pipe = Volume with Outer radius - Volume with inner radius

→ Volume of pipe = πR²h - πr²h

→ 1650 = πh(R² - r²)

→ 1650 = (22/7) × 21 × [ (r+1)² + r² ]

→ 1650 = 22 × 3 [ r² + 2r + 1 + r² ]

→ 1650 = 66 [ 2r² + 2r + 1 ]

→ 1650/66 = 2r² + 2r + 1

→ 25 = 2r² + 2r + 1

→ 2r² + 2r - 24 = 0

Solving by splitting middle term ,

→ 2r² + 8r - 6r - 24 = 0

→ 2r(r + 4) - 6(r + 4) = 0

→ (2r - 6)(r + 4) = 0

2r - 6 = 0 or r + 4 = 0

r = 3cm or r = -4cm

Length is scalar quantity and hence , can't be negative.

So, r = 3cm

  • Inner radii = r = 3cm
  • Outer radii = r + 1 = 4cm

Therefore , Inner radii is 3cm and outer radii is 4cm.
